defmodule BlueBird.Controller do
@moduledoc """
Defines macros used to add documentation to api routes.
## Usage
Use `api/3` in your controllers. Optionally add the `apigroup/1` or
`apigroup/2` macro to your controllers.
defmodule MyApp.Web.UserController do
use BlueBird.Controller
alias MyApp.Accounts
apigroup "Customers", "These are the routes that we'll talk about."
api :GET, "users" do
title "List users"
description "Lists all active users"
end
def index(conn, _params) do
users = Accounts.list_users()
render(conn, "index.html", users: users)
end
end
Instead of adding `use BlueBird.Controller` to every controller module, you
can also add it to the `web.ex` controller function to make it available
in every controller.
def controller do
quote do
...
use BlueBird.Controller
...
end
end
"""
alias BlueBird.{Parameter, Route}
defmacro __using__(_) do
quote do
import BlueBird.Controller, only: [api: 3, apigroup: 1, apigroup: 2]
end
end
@doc """
Describes a route.
```
api <method> <url> do ... end
```
- `method`: HTTP method (GET, POST, PUT etc.)
- `url`: Route as defined in the Phoenix router
- `title` (optional): Title for the action
- `description` (optional): Description of the route
- `note` (optional): Note
- `warning` (optional): Warning
- `parameter` (optional): Used for path and query parameters. It takes the
name as defined in the route and the type. The third parameter is an
optional keyword list with additional options. See `BlueBird.Parameter`
for descriptions of the available options.
## Example
api :GET, "user/:id/posts/:slug" do
title "Show post"
description "Show post by user ID and post slug"
note "You should really know this."
warning "Please don't ever do this."
parameter :id, :integer
parameter :slug, :string, [
description: "This is the post slug.",
example: "whatever"
]
end
"""
defmacro api(method, path, do: block) do
method_str = method_to_string(method)
metadata = extract_metadata(block)
title = extract_option(metadata, :title)
description = extract_option(metadata, :description)
note = extract_option(metadata, :note)
warning = extract_option(metadata, :warning)
parameters = extract_parameters(metadata)
quote do
def api_doc(unquote(method_str), unquote(path)) do
%Route{
title: unquote(title),
description: unquote(description),
note: unquote(note),
method: unquote(method_str),
warning: unquote(warning),
path: unquote(path),
parameters: unquote(Macro.escape(parameters))
}
end
end
end
@doc """
Defines the name and an optional description for a resource group.
BlueBird defines groups by the controller. By default, the group name
is taken from the controller name. If you want to specify a different name,
you can use this macro. You can also add a group description as a second
parameter.
## Example
apigroup "resource group name"
or
apigroup "resource group name", "description"
"""
defmacro apigroup(name, description \\ "") do
name = to_string(name)
description = to_string(description)
quote do
def api_group do
%{
name: unquote(name),
description: unquote(description)
}
end
end
end
